What Are Thin Shaker Cabinets?
Thin Shaker Cabinets are a contemporary take on the traditional Shaker-style cabinets. The Shaker design, known for its simplicity and functionality, originated from the Shaker community in the 18th century. It features a five-piece door with a flat center panel and square edges, creating a clean and uncluttered look. Thin Shaker Cabinets retain the essence of this classic design but with a modern twist—slimmer frames and a more streamlined profile.
These cabinets are characterized by their narrow rails and stiles, which give them a sleek and refined appearance. The thinner frame allows for a larger center panel, emphasizing the flat surface and creating a more open and airy feel. This subtle modification makes Thin Shaker Cabinets an excellent choice for modern kitchens while still paying homage to the timeless Shaker style.

Thin Shaker Cabinets vs. Flat Panel Cabinets
When choosing cabinets for your kitchen, you may come across Flat Panel Cabinets as another popular option. While both styles offer a clean and modern look, there are some key differences to consider:
- Frame Thickness: Thin Shaker Cabinets feature a slim frame with a recessed center panel, while Flat Panel Cabinets have an even thinner, completely flat surface with no raised edges.
- Design Style: Thin Shaker Cabinets offer a subtle nod to traditional design, whereas Flat Panel Cabinets are more contemporary and minimalist.
- Visual Impact: The slim frame of Thin Shaker Cabinets adds a touch of depth and dimension, while Flat Panel Cabinets provide a completely flat and uniform appearance.
Ultimately, the choice between Thin Shaker Cabinets and Flat Panel Cabinets depends on your personal style and the overall aesthetic you want to achieve in your kitchen.
